Email #82 - Plenum of Mysteries Up in the Attic Here's what the top of the North Wing breather walls look like where they top-off up in the attic, aka the Catwalk Plenum. That's them on the floor with the vents facing right. From there the upcoming air should be pulled naturally along the plenum to the cupola (somewhere behind the camera) and then out the building. There was a light breeze up there when I took these pictures, so maybe it's working already. The horizontal ducts on left are part of the building's mechanized air flow, which I've not yet studied-up on. Note the new cross bracing in bottom photo. But what are those windows all about?
